摘要
Solar collectors having "tube-and-fin" absorber plates have traditionally used rectangular fins. The introduction of a "step-change" in fin thickness, so that the fin is thinner far from the tube, permits a savings in material content. Through heat transfer analysis, this paper derives an expression for the efficiency of a fin of this step-change shape, and applies it to the problem of finding the savings in material this shape permits. The results indicate that roughly a 20% reduction in fin material is possible.
